About
I am an HR, Industrial Relations and Administration leader with over two decades of experience across manufacturing, infrastructure and large workforce environments, and have been working as a CHRO since 2010. My work has consistently focused on building organisations where people, culture and performance reinforce each other, rather than compete. I have led HR, IR and administration functions in unionised and multi-location settings, partnering closely with CEOs, boards and leadership teams to strengthen governance, compliance, leadership capability and workforce productivity. I believe that culture is not a feel-good initiative—it is a business lever. When aligned with strategy, systems and leadership behaviour, it becomes a powerful driver of execution, risk management and long-term sustainability. My approach combines strong HR fundamentals (process, compliance, IR, payroll, cost discipline) with capability building, leadership development and values-based ways of working. I have been recognised by the World HRD Congress and ET Now as one of India’s leading HR leaders, and I actively contribute to the HR profession through writing and knowledge-sharing. I have authored 10+ books and regularly share practical insights on people, leadership and organisational transformation. I am particularly interested in working with organisations that value: • Ethical growth • Strong governance • Leadership maturity • Culture as a performance enabler Having started my career as an engineer, I bring a business-first mindset to HR—grounded in execution, data and outcomes—while staying deeply connected to people and purpose.
